## Build Provenance: Catalogue Import Service

The Thornquist catalogue importer for the Ashbury Public Collections is built from the sealed pipeline only; ad-hoc builds must never reach production, as import mappings are generated at compile time and drift silently otherwise. Future maintainers should verify every deployed artifact against the provenance ledger before approving a release. The artifact currently serving imports carries the token shown on the next line.

build token for yaguf-yadug: htk6_2ede56

CI note: AgriLink gateway builds keep flaking on the telemetry replay test. Short version — the harvester-sim fixture emits timestamps in local Thornbury time, but the gateway container defaults to UTC after the base image bump, so anything asserting on hourly buckets drifts by ten hours. Quick fix is pinning TZ in the test stage; the real fix is making the fixture emit epoch millis. Before you re-run, make sure you're on the patched runner image. The trace token for the passing run is right below this note.

session token of kahog-bahif = htk9_f63daec35

Subject: New Subscription Tier — Briefing Before Launch

Team,

We launch the Meridian Plus tier on the first of next month. It sits between Standard and Enterprise, priced at a 40% premium over Standard, bundling the Skyloft analytics module and priority support. Branch managers: train front-line staff this week, update signage, and do not discount below list during the launch window. Pilot results from the Greywick branch were strong — 11% upgrade rate. The commercial intent behind this tier is summarised in the note below.

board note of yahig-bafog: Zorvanek Partners plans to lower the Jorox list price by 61.2 percent in October. The pricing group signed off on a budget of $141.0 million for Project Gormir. The renewal with Olidorax Group closes at $453.7 million a year, 11.6 percent below the last contract. Project Casok slips by six weeks because of the tooling delay.

## Changelog — v4.2.0 (Ledgerline user module split)

Hey, welcome aboard! Big one this release: we finally carved the user module out of the Ledgerline monolith into its own service, `userhive`. Heads up that the old setting `MONOLITH_USER_DB` is gone — it's now split into a host setting and a separate credential, so grep your local env files before you deploy anything. The host bit is documented in the service README. The credential that replaced the old combined setting sits on the next line.

secret setting of bawif-bagap: VAULT_KEY5=10c5f